Staying in control: skip, mute, block, report

A random webcam chat puts you in front of someone you've never met, so the exit has to be as fast as the entrance. Skip ends the call and finds the next person. Mute cuts your microphone without leaving. Block means that member can't be matched with you again. Report sends the session to moderation, which reviews what's flagged and acts on accounts that break the rules. None of these are buried in settings — they're on screen while you talk. What you need for video chat in your browser

A modern browser on a phone, tablet or desktop, a working camera and microphone, and a connection steady enough for video. There's no app to download and no plugin to install. Grant the camera permission when the browser asks — if you refuse it, matching can't hand your video to the other side and the call won't open. If people can see you but not hear you, check that mute isn't on before assuming the connection is at fault. Anything that survives a reload is worth taking to the help center.
